Many reptile owners are surprised to learn that all pets, including their reptiles, need an initial physical examination by a reptile veterinarian and at least an annual checkup.

Bearded Dragon: How much does a vet visit cost for a bearded dragon

When you first bring your bearded dragon home, you must visit the vet within the first two days. Your vet will perform a series of tests to ensure that they are healthy and don’t have any potentially dangerous parasites. That initial visit will usually cost around $75 to $150.

How often should you take a reptile to the vet?


Reptile:

A number of reptile veterinarians actually recommend checkups at least twice a year There are two reasons for this: first, since most pets including reptiles do not live as long as people, getting a checkup only once a year is like you going to your doctor every 5-10 years.

Snakes Illegal: Is feeding live animals to snakes illegal

Amongst snake owners and professional animal keeping institutions, there has been controversy regarding the feeding live prey debate. Officially, it is not illegal, under the 1911 Act, to feed live vertebrate to reptiles unless you cause it unnecessary suffering.

Bearded Dragons: Do bearded dragons get sick easily

Respiratory infections (especially pneumonia) can occur in bearded dragons that are stressed, improperly fed, or kept in poor, cold, or dirty conditions Respiratory tract infections may be caused by bacteria, viruses, fungi, and parasites.

What do you call a person who loves reptiles?


Reptiles:

Etymology. The word herpetology is from Greek: ἑρπετόν, herpetón, “creeping animal” and -λογία, -logia, “knowledge”. People with an avid interest in herpetology and who keep different reptiles or amphibians often refer to themselves as ” herpers “.
